A digital marketing company is seeking a Talent Acquisition Specialist to focus on sourcing and engaging top talent. The ideal candidate will have a Bachelor's degree in Human Resources or Business Administration and proven experience in similar roles, particularly within the digital marketing domain. Responsibilities include developing recruitment strategies, conducting interviews, and managing the applicant tracking system. Candidates must have excellent communication and organizational skills to thrive in a fast-paced environment.

Like many successful companies, we at Advanced Digital Media Services believe in giving back to the community. The organization started when the CEO met her wife, who graduated from the Sisters of Mary School, and if it weren't for her attending the school, they would not have met. The Sisters of Mary take on a yearly mission to help those in need—traveling far and wide, they seek out the most disadvantaged children and use interviews and testing to determine who would benefit from access to their educational programs. The children reside on campus the entire school year while being provided a high-quality education and vocational courses that will serve as a bridge of opportunity to the children in need. No one at the Sisters of Mary School earns a salary. The work is all done voluntarily by the nuns. That is why we are helping them maintain their selfless act through donations from the company's earnings.
